Description

The best option for suppository masses or solid compositions.

Novata® is a line of four hard fat products that are a mixture of 1, 2 and 3 fatty acid chains bonded to a glycerol molecule through an ester linkage. The material is supplied as white to almost white brittle waxy pellets. Novata® grade material may be utilized as a matrix for suppositories, and to dissolve active ingredients and other excipients in a greasy or waxy base. Our Novata® products offer a variety of typical melting point ranges: Novata® B 33.5° C, Novata® BC 33.0 – 34.5° C, and Novata® BCF 35 – 37° C.

Apart from suppository manufacturing, solid triglycerides (hard fats) are used as carriers in inlets, ointments and creams and in dental products. In topical formulations they can act as a sensory enhancer, because of their low melting point. Our Novata® products can also be used as matrix and viscosity enhancers for capsule fills in soft gels.

Why use Novata®?

  • Offers a range of melting points and properties for formulating flexibility
  • Can be added to oil phases to modify the emollient or sensory properties of topical semi-solid emulsions
  • Best option for suppository masses or solid compositions
